How Down Comforter Helps Me to Sleep Better

  • 3 min read

As a busy working person, I understand the importance of taking care of myself and prioritizing my health and well-being. With a fast-paced lifestyle and various responsibilities, it can be challenging to get the recommended 7-9 hours of sleep each night. But, I've learned that making a few simple changes can improve the quality of my sleep and leave me feeling refreshed and rejuvenated. One of the most significant changes I made was incorporating a down comforter into my sleep routine.

I discovered the benefits of a down comforter when I was looking for a bedding option that was both cozy and warm. Made from the soft and fluffy underlayer of geese or ducks, down is a natural insulator that provides warmth and comfort. The soft and fluffy material is also hypoallergenic, making it an excellent option for those with allergies, like me. Additionally, down is lightweight, which means that I can adjust it to my desired level of warmth and comfort.

Investing in a high-quality down comforter was one of the best decisions I've made for my sleep routine. Not only does it provide me with the comfort and warmth I need for a good night's sleep, but it's also a long-lasting investment. High-quality down comforters are easy to clean and maintain, ensuring that they always look and feel their best. With proper care, a down comforter can last for years, keeping me warm and cozy for many nights to come.

Sleep is essential for physical and mental health, and as a young woman, it's even more critical. During sleep, the body repairs and rejuvenates itself, helping to maintain overall health and well-being. Sleep is also crucial for cognitive function, memory, and learning. Inadequate sleep can lead to feelings of fatigue, irritability, and decreased focus and motivation.

For young women, sleep is particularly important during this stage of life. The body is undergoing many changes, and a lack of sleep can exacerbate these physical and emotional changes. Poor sleep habits can lead to weight gain, decreased immunity, and an increased risk of depression and anxiety. Incorporating a down comforter into my sleep routine has been easy and effective. Here are some tips that I've found helpful:

  1. Invest in high-quality bedding: I chose a high-quality down comforter that was made from premium materials and had a high fill power. This ensures that it is both warm and lightweight, providing me with the comfort and warmth I need for a good night's sleep.

  2. Keep my room cool: A cool room can help improve the quality of my sleep, so I use a fan or open a window to keep the air circulating.

  3. Make my bed every morning: Making my bed every morning helps create a calm and relaxing atmosphere in my room, setting the tone for a good night's sleep.

  4. Use a mattress protector: A mattress protector can help extend the life of my mattress and keep my down comforter in good condition.

  5. Practice good sleep hygiene: Good sleep hygiene is crucial for a good night's sleep, and it includes establishing a regular sleep routine, avoiding screens before bed, and creating a relaxing atmosphere in my room.
